The Enduring Legacy of Book of Ra Deluxe
Book of Ra Deluxe is a titan in the slots world. It’s a polished version of the original game that shaped a genre. The premise is straightforward and effective. It’s a 5-reel, 9-payline adventure where the Book symbol works as both Wild and Scatter. Get three or more Books and you trigger the Free Spins round. Here, a random symbol is chosen to expand and cover entire reels, which can produce huge wins. The game has medium volatility. This offers a balance of smaller, frequent wins and the possibility of larger payouts. The look is retro, with a slightly retro style and a stirring soundtrack. Variance and RTP: Its Position on the Spectrum
Assessing a slot’s volatility is important. Book of Ra Deluxe is generally considered average. It’s often considered a medium volatility game. Its standard Return to Player (RTP) is usually around 95%. Users can look forward to a mix of regular, smaller returns and less occasional, major wins during the Free Spins. Compared to the wider market, this RTP is standard. It’s not the best out there. Some more recent Egyptian-themed games have an RTP of 96% or even 97%. Other games with large progressive prize pools might be more modest. For UK players, Book of Ra Deluxe delivers a classic, balanced session. It isn’t too harsh or too generous. Book of Dead game vs. Book of Ra Deluxe: The Contemporary Challenger
Pitting Book of Ra Deluxe and Book of Dead is a given. The contrast is telling. Both titles focus on a Book-triggered free spins round with a particular expanding symbol. Yet Book of Dead heightens the intensity. It has higher volatility. Winnings can be less frequent, but they are much larger, especially with its increasing multiplier in free spins. In terms of graphics, Book of Dead is a slick, modern production. Book of Ra Deluxe retains a more conventional, nostalgic feel. For UK players, the choice hinges on taste. Players looking for a classic, balanced session will likely prefer Ra’s Deluxe edition. Adrenaline junkies chasing bigger, riskier payouts are often drawn to the adrenaline of Book of Dead. Bonus Round Showdown: Free Spins and Expanding Symbols
The bonus round is the core of any ‘Book’-style slot. The little touches determine the adventure. In Book of Ra Deluxe, the gratis spins feature is refreshingly basic. You obtain 10 free spins. One symbol is randomly chosen to expand. That’s the complete setup for a possible large payout. Competitors have developed from this idea. Book of Dead allows players to purchase the bonus round and adds win multipliers. “Book of Tribes” by Push Gaming introduces several expanding symbols at once. Others, like Microgaming’s “Book of Oz,” introduce features like symbol transformations. Some might consider Book of Ra Deluxe’s bonus basic. Others view its clarity as a virtue.
